Right now there are wildfires burning all over the west coast of the U.S. In Washington State, 100 fires cover 390,000 acres. Two days ago, near Twisp WA, a fire overtook a vehicle carrying seven firefighters, killing three of them and wounding four others.
While the tragedy related to these fires is far from over, I was so moved when I saw this sign on a King 5 TV news report last night. The sign was left by a family who lives near Twisp.
